Impact of Pressure Anisotropy on a Compact Stellar Model in General Relativity
摘要
Abstract
We present a new class of singularity-free interior solutions for anisotropic compact stars with spherical symmetry. By prescribing a specific pressure anisotropy, exact solutions to Einstein’s field equations are obtained and matched smoothly to the Schwarzschild exterior metric. The model parameters are determined using the boundary condition of vanishing radial pressure.
